【目的】制作小麦与条形柄锈菌小麦专化型(Puccinia striiformis f.sp.tritici)和禾谷镰刀菌(Fusarium graminearum)互作的冷冻切片,评判基于冷冻切片观察2种病原菌对小麦侵染过程的效果,为将冷冻切片技术应用于植物病原菌侵染检测提供依据。【方法】以水源11和小偃22为试验材料,分别接种条形柄锈菌小麦专化型和禾谷镰刀菌,取样制备冷冻切片,用Olympus BX51多功能显微镜观察2种病原真菌在侵染小麦叶片和穗部过程中的发育结构。【结果】利用冷冻切片观察到条形柄锈菌小麦专化型和禾谷镰刀菌2种病原真菌结构清晰,小麦组织和细胞形态完整,对比度良好。【结论】冷冻切片技术可用于植物病原菌侵染的预检。 |
关键词: 冷冻切片技术 条形柄锈菌小麦专化型 禾谷镰刀菌 组织学 |

Observation of cryosectioning technique in interaction of wheat and two pathogens |
YAO Juanni,CHENG Yulin,HAN Qingmei,et al

Abstract: |
【Objective】By making frozen section samples of interactions between wheat and Puccinia striiformis f.sp.tritici and Fusarium graminearum,the infection process of the two pathogens on wheat was observed to provide basis for use of the cryosectioning technique in detecting infection of plant pathogens.【Method】Wheat cultivars Suwon 11 and Xiaoyan 22 were inoculated using the two pathogens,and collected to prepare frozen section samples.The fungal structures of the two pathogens developed in wheat leaf and head tissues were observed using multi-functional microscopy (Olympus BX51).【Result】The cryosectioning technique was suitable for observing structures of P.striiformis f.sp.tritici and F.graminearum infected wheat tissues easily,and configurations of wheat tissues and cells were kept in a good shape and had good contrast.【Conclusion】The cryosectioning technique can be used to pre-check infection of plant pathogens. |
Key words: cryosectioning technique Puccinia striiformis f.sp.tritici Fusarium graminearum histology |
